The American College of Radiology will award three radiologists with Gold Medals for their contributions to the specialty at the organization’s May 2019 conference.

The medal-winning physicians Bibb Allen, Jr, MD, Manuel L. Brown, MD, and David C. Kushner, MD have all been practicing radiologists for decades and each has held prominent leadership positions.

Dr. Allen is the chief medical officer of the ACR’s Data Science Institute and former chair of the college’s board of chancellors. The Birmingham, Alabama-based radiologist has been practicing for 35 years. He entered medicine as a surgery resident but changed to radiology after undergoing back surgery.

Dr. Brown has been the Radiology Chair at the Henry Ford Hospital and Health Network since 2001 and was the former president of the American College of Radiology and chair of the ACR Nuclear Medicine Commission. He completed his residency at Rochester General Hospital in 1975. He has published numerous articles on work culture and challenge in radiology.

Dr. Kushner has been practicing radiology for nearly half a century. He was formerly president of the ACR and chair of the ACR Commission on Membership and Communications. He currently serves as the Associate Medical Director for Quality and Safety at the Children’s Hospital of the King’s Daughters in Norfolk, Virginia.

The ACR Board of Chancellors have also awarded Honorary Fellowships to Seung Hyup Kim, MD, radiology and urology professor at Seoul National University in South Korea, and Anne W.M. Lee, MD, a clinical professor and head of the University of Hong Kong’s Department of Clinical Oncology.
